Nicolò di Pietro Gerini
The Trinity

Circa 1400
Tempera on wood
Musei Capitolini, Rome

This "Throne of Mercy" Trinity has an unusually circumstantial crucifix, with details such as the wounded side and the broken stone of Calvary. Also note the triangle motif in the part containing the Father's head: a triangle sits at the top of his halo, another in green lies behind his head, and the actual shape of the image is triangular at the top.

Also remarkable is the contrast between the Father's divine composure and the pain visible on the face of Christ.
